Transforming Texas Real Estate: Innovative Broker Compensation via Business Entities

Texas’s real estate landscape is undergoing a dynamic shift, offering exciting possibilities for a Texas real estate broker seeking innovative ways to structure their compensation. As of January 2024, the Texas Real Estate Commission (TREC) introduced the option for business entity registration, allowing licensed brokers to receive compensation through registered entities like LLCs and S Corporations. Understanding Non-Compete Agreements in Texas

When you start a new job or leave an old one, you may be presented with a non-compete agreement. What are non-compete agreements? Non-compete agreements are contracts between employers and employees that restrict an employee’s ability to work for a competitor or start a competing business for a certain period of time after leaving their current job. What Does the Corporate Transparency Act Mean for Small Business Owners in Texas?

In 2021, the federal government passed the Corporate Transparency Act (CTA), scheduled to take effect on January 1, 2024. The CTA requires many small businesses to file Beneficial Ownership Information (BOI). Although filing BOI does not involve extensive information, determining who and what to file is complicated.
